Hi my name is Jesse Grahm in Tampa, Florida on behalf of Expert Village this is how to replace and maintain your air filter in a motor cycle. Just like when you do your lug nuts on a car you want to go in a star like pattern when you tighten the screws. Start at the top here, bottom corner. This helps give you proper tight and flush mounting. Once you have tightened the last bolt you want to go back, check the seem of the case cover, make sure that is completely flush and possibly recheck all the screws that you have just tightened. Make sure they are evenly tightened.
